About your opportunity

Fixed Term Temporary part-time, 30.4 hours per fortnight from 30.06.2024 up to 15.01.2025 with possibility of extension not exceeding 12 months.

To provide public health nursing services for the Communicable Disease Control section of the Townsville Public Health Unit (TPHU). This includes surveillance and investigation of notifiable diseases, providing expert advice on communicable diseases and immunisation to health practitioners and the community, and responding to disease outbreaks.

This position will be required to provide training, resources and expert advice on communicable diseases and contemporary immunisation practice.

This position will also provide support to the Public Health Nurses in Mount Isa and Mackay so some travel may be required at times such as in outbreak situations
